Transaction 321622d7c726a9573eb7a21c75359345b25c9b23f8a45c0ce4a6670d75f0d24f
1 Input
1 Output
-
321622d7c726a9573eb7a21c75359345b25c9b23f8a45c0ce4a6670d75f0d24f:0
- value
- 217917
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a577e4c46d1cbf44c4e1703463413eedcd8cc53 OP_EQUAL
- address
- 3BPJN2Fdc36iN827uaCt8Ja48SuzQLzQhr